Article Oncology

TRIM37 overexpression is associated with chemoresistance in hepatocellular carcinoma via activating the AKT signaling pathway

Guosheng Tan et al.

Summary: The study showed that TRIM37 expression was significantly increased in HCC cells and tissues, especially in Sorafenib-resistant HCC tissues. High TRIM37 expression was correlated with poor prognosis in HCC patients. TRIM37 overexpression conferred Sorafenib resistance on HCC cells, while inhibition of TRIM37 sensitized HCC cells to Sorafenib cytotoxicity. Additionally, TRIM37 upregulated AKT activity and phosphorylated AKT levels, thereby activating canonical AKT signaling.

Article Oncology

Obesity related microRNA-424 is regulated by TNF-α in adipocytes

Qin-Zhi Xiao et al.

Summary: Obesity is associated with inflammation in adipose tissue, where dysregulation of miR-424 has been linked to metabolic syndromes. The study found that miR-424 expression was increased in adipose tissue of obese children but decreased during adipogenesis in cultured adipocytes. TNF-alpha was shown to downregulate miR-424 expression by binding to its promoter, and bioinformatics analysis revealed target genes involved in adipogenesis pathways like Wnt signaling.
